Get Measurements And Mark Everything Accurately

Wood blinds on two bathroom windows

Before you start, determine if you want outside-mount or inside-mount blinds. This vital decision will tell you where to measure. Take measurements of the height, width, and depth inside your frame for inside-mount options. When attaching outside-mount blinds, measure the height and width of your window, which includes the trim, and add three inches to your measurements to make sure you get proper coverage. Measure precisely–avoid rounding up or down. Poorly fitting blinds will fail to operate satisfactorily.

Order Your Blinds

Once you get your measurements, you may find your blinds. You might already know what type of blinds you want. Buy blinds that match your measurements as closely as possible. Off-the-rack blinds might not fit exactly, either sticking out too much or not meeting the end of the window completely. Make sure you have hardware that let you attach the blinds at the proper depth, also. You’ll want to choose custom-made blinds for the best fit.

Install Your Blinds

Close-up view of inside-mount wood blinds

Your blinds may have instructions. Adhere to them to affix your particular product. If you wish to have a glimpse of how difficult it is to install window blinds in Boise, here is a summary of basic steps to give you a general idea.

 

Inside Mount Blinds

 

  1. Place a bracket at the top of the inside of the window approximately an inch from the side. Check that this placement won’t hinder the blind’s operating mechanisms. Utilize a pencil to mark the bracket holes.
  2. Drill pilot holes on your marks.
  3. Line up the hardware where you drilled and fasten with screws.
  4. Redo the initial three steps for the next bracket.
  5. Pop the end caps onto the top rail of your blinds. Slide the rail into the brackets.

Attach the tilt wand and test. Additionally, evaluate the pull cord.

Outside Mount Blinds

  1. Decide if you’re installing on the wall around the window or the window’s trim. Hold the headrail in place and make sure the blind reaches the bottom of the window.
  2. Mark the outer edges of the headrail.
  3. Measure four inches from your headrail marks and mark your bracket holes here.
  4. Drill pilot holes on your marks.
  5. Situate the bracket holes with the pilot holes and secure with screws at each end.
  6. Slide the blind rail into the brackets.

Hook on the tilt wand and try out everything to ensure it works.
